The Apocalypse is not exactly a prophecy, but a revelation : it was not to be sealed up, as the prophecy of Daniel, and a blessing is pronounced on him that readeth and them that hear and keep the things written. The word is mostly translated &#8216;revelation.&#8217; In Luk 2:32 the A.V. has &#8220;a light to lighten the Gentiles,&#8221; but a more exact rendering is &#8220;a light for revelation of the Gentiles.&#8221; In 1Co 1:7 it is rendered &#8216;coming&#8217; and in 1Pe 1:7 &#8216;appearing,&#8217; but &#8216;revelation&#8217; would be better in both places<\/p>\n<p> (from , &#8216;to come into light, appear&#8217;) occurs six times in Paul&#8217;s writings and refers to the appearing of &#8220;our great God and Saviour Jesus Christ,&#8221; 2Th 2:8; 1Ti 6:14; 2Ti 4:1; 2Ti 4:8; Tit 2:13. In the first passage it is rendered &#8216;brightness&#8217; in the A.V., but this is not its meaning. It might be translated &#8216;appearance (or, appearing) of His coming&#8217; with earlier English versions. In 2Ti 1:10 it is applied to Christ&#8217;s first appearing; in the other passages to His appearing in glory, hence not to the moment when the raised and changed saints will meet Him in the air (1Th 4:15; 1Th 4:18) before He appears. Note, that in 2Ti 4:1, the judgement of living and dead is not said to be &#8220;at  his appearing and his kingdom&#8221; as in A.V.; but that, according to the correct reading, the last clause is a second ground of the apostle&#8217;s charge to Timothy, &#8220;and by  his appearing and his kingdom.&#8221; The force of the word is rather &#8216;appearance&#8217; than &#8216;revelation.&#8217;<\/p>\n<p> (from , &#8216;to make manifest&#8217;) occurs but twice in the N.T. and is not applied to the appearing of Christ, but to what is manifested in the Christian. In 1Co 12:7 it is the &#8220;manifestation of the Spirit,&#8221; and in 2Co 4:2 the &#8220;manifestation of the truth.&#8221;<\/p>\n<p>The verb () occurs often: God was manifested in the flesh, 1Ti 3:16; &#8220;when the Christ is manifested who is our life, then shall ye also be manifested with him in glory.&#8221; Col 3:4. Again, in 1Pe 5:4: &#8220;when the chief Shepherd is manifested, ye shall receive the unfading crown of glory.&#8221; See also 1Jn 2:28, and 1Jn 3:2.
